我的情况是,我需要在Kotlin的类中定义静态属性,而当它编译为JavaScript时,它已成为该课程中真正的静态字段。在这种情况下,伴侣对象不起作用。例如,如果我有一个抽象类及其实现类,则如下:abstractclassMyAbstractClass{abstractvalid:Int}classMyClass:MyAbstractClass(){overridevalid:Int=1//Iwantthistoactuallybe"static"ontheMyClass}汇编的JavaScript就是这样:functionMyAbstractClass(){}functionMyClass(
当我第一次通过Kotlin和Compose来实现一个Canvas时,我收获了什么?自从2019年Google推荐Kotlin为Android开发的首选语言以来已经经历了将近四年的时间,Compose的1.0版本也发布了将近2年的时间,Kotlin+Compose在现阶段的Android开发过程中还远远达不到主流的程度.我们是否应该开始尝试这个组合?这个组合有会给我们带来什么?对于我来说,我是个守旧又喜新的人,自2018初我就尝试用Kotlin来完成一些Android的工作了(AndroidForBezier),但是一直没有将kotlin作为我个人的Android首要开发语言.不过随着Kotli
Kotlin基础语法Kotlin内置数据类型变量可读可写变量可读变量自动类型推导机制when表达式range表达式字符串模版函数函数定义函数简写默认参数具名函数参数Unit函数反引号函数匿名函数隐式返回函数作为形参函数引用函数作为返回值可空性高级函数let非空断言空合并操作符高级函数apply函数run函数with函数also函数takeIf函数takeUnless函数集合List可变ListSet可变Set数组Map可变Map类主构造函数次构造函数lateinit延迟初始化lazy惰性初始化继承和重载companionobjec伴生对象内部类嵌套类数据类运算符重载枚举类代数数据类型密封类接口
我正在寻找基于HadoopMultinodes的Spark使用,我对我的集群模式pythonic脚本有疑问。我的配置:我进入了我的Hadoop集群:1个名称节点(主节点)2个数据节点(从节点)所以我想在Python中执行我的脚本以使用这个集群。我知道Spark可以用作独立模式,但我想使用我的节点。我的python脚本:这是一个非常简单的脚本,可以用来计算文本中的字数。importsysfrompysparkimportSparkContextsc=SparkContext()lines=sc.textFile(sys.argv[1])words=lines.flatMap(lambda
一.快速入门KontlinScript脚本kontlin可以写脚本创建一个"script.kts"文件编写脚本内容//一个kotlin编写的脚本println("一个kotlin编写的脚本");println(2+3);println(2-3);使用kotlinc-scriptscript.kts命令运行kotlin脚本Kotlin程序创建一个文件"HelloWorld.kt"编写内容funmain(args:Array){ //在kotlin1.3版本后可以省略main方法中的参数"args:Array" //args:Array-->参数名:参数类型 println("Hello,Worl
一.快速入门KontlinScript脚本kontlin可以写脚本创建一个"script.kts"文件编写脚本内容//一个kotlin编写的脚本println("一个kotlin编写的脚本");println(2+3);println(2-3);使用kotlinc-scriptscript.kts命令运行kotlin脚本Kotlin程序创建一个文件"HelloWorld.kt"编写内容funmain(args:Array){ //在kotlin1.3版本后可以省略main方法中的参数"args:Array" //args:Array-->参数名:参数类型 println("Hello,Worl
1.使用VScode运行Python时提示以下错误:PSC:\Users\86158>activatePSC:\Users\86158>condaactivateyolov8usage:conda-script.py[-h][--no-plugins][-V]COMMAND...conda-script.py:error:argumentCOMMAND:invalidchoice:'activate'(choosefrom'clean','compare','config','create','info','init','install','list','notices','package',
前言 这学期刚刚开设Android和数据库的课,一直想找一个项目练手,毕竟:纸上得来终觉浅,绝知此事要躬行。只有多敲代码和多学习结合才能提高自己的开发能力。恰好看到了一个页面简洁,功能简单的图书管理系统,于是记录一下自己克隆的过程,也为刚入门的新手提供一个参考。 简介 1.图标 2.登录页面 3.查询页面 教程 1.Book类 很简单的一个kotlin创建类的方式,这里使用的是直接在构造器中定义
目前我正在执行我的脚本:/usr/bin/pig/somepath/myscript.pig出于某种原因,pig总是卡在这个阶段。2014-01-2816:49:31,328[main]INFOorg.apache.pig.backend.hadoop.executionengine.mapReduceLayer.MapReduceLauncher-0%complete如果我用`/usr/bin/pig-xlocal/somepath/myscript.pig`出于某种原因提示路径:Input(s):Failedtoreaddatafrom"file:///path_from_root
我正在尝试通过将Python脚本作为映射器来测试HiveTRANSFORM。我的hive脚本是:addfile/full/path/to/mapper.py;setmapred.job.queue.name=queue_name;usemy_database;selecttransform(s.year,s.month,s.day,s.hour)using'mapper.py'frommy_tableslimit10;我的Python映射器脚本只是试图回应输入:#!/usr/local/bin/pythonimportsysforlineinsys.stdin:printline我尝试